Jan Rijlaarsdam (Dutch, 1911-2007) ‘Early Morning Storm: Paris’ Oil on Canvas

Undated, signed lower left, titled on label verso, a somber, semi-abstracted cityscape rendered in a mixture of grayscale and earth-tones, in a black- and silver-tone wood frame, retaining Guildhall Galleries Ltd., Chicago, IL and House of Heydenryk Frame, New York, NY labels verso

Property from: a Private Collector, Lincolnshire, Illinois

Height: 19 1/2 inches, Width: 27 1/4 inches (sight)

Frame Size: 25 inches by 33 inches

Condition: Very Good, overall light wear, innermost portion of frame including angular face surrounding canvas having evidence of efflorescence throughout, painting blacklights extremely well with no noted signs of inpainting, occasionally having areas of glowing efflorescence, mostly concentrated in the upper left quadrant in small groups of 0.375-inch or smaller dots, visible in normal light as well which correspond directly to the verso of those areas, having slight fluorescence under backlight when examined, signature blacklights contemporaneous to the rest of the work, no other condition issues to artwork noted, with no evidence of lifting paint aside from a few, long, linear and clearly defined raised lines of thin impasto, consistent with artist style, no major scuffs, scratches or losses noted, light dirt accumulation, light wear to frame

Disclaimers: not examined out of the frame
